Bareilly : Air Quality Index (AQI) meters have broken records in the cities of UP. It is difficult for people to breathe in the suffocating air here. Bareilly’s AQI has gone beyond Delhi. On Saturday morning, the AQI here was 357, which is in a very serious condition. However, the AQI of Delhi is 300. Bareilly is at 27th place among the 100 polluted cities of the world. The AQI of Bareilly city was 354. This is quite worrying. But those responsible are not paying any attention. People have started getting diseases due to breathing in the hazy air of Bareilly. There has been an increase in the number of respiratory patients in the city. The condition of Subhashnagar, Madhinath, Kargaina and Badaun Road of the city is the worst. The AQI here is 357, which is quite worrying.

The city’s Civil Lines is 89, and Rajendranagar is 95. Bareilly’s AQI had reached 363 at 10 am. Pilibhit’s AQI is 353. It is ranked 28th among the 100 polluted cities of the world. Among the 100 polluted cities of the world Ghaziabad is at 12th position. The AQI here is 425. At 14th place, Varanasi’s AQI is 415, at 15th place is Mirzapur at 414, at 17th place is Buland City at 396, at 19th place is Jaunpur at 379, at 20th place is Moradabad at 360, at 21st place is Sambhal’s 360 at 24th place, Rampur’s 355 at 24th place, Shahjahanpur’s 354 at 25th place, Badaun’s 354 at 26th place, Pilibhit’s 353 at 28th place, Aligarh’s 338 at 29th place, Hapur’s 332, Meerut’s 330 at 31st place, Muzaffarnagar’s 308 at 39th place, Kairana’s 307 at 41st place.

Air polluted in Nainital also

People used to go to hill station Nainital in the hope of clean air. But now the air of Nainital has also become poisonous. On Saturday, the AQI of Nainital was 271. It is ranked 52nd among the 100 polluted cities of the world. Oxygen is essential for every human being. Its deficiency has adverse effects on health. The oxygen level of the inhaled air should be 19.5 percent oxygen. Oxygen below this level causes harm. However, the oxygen level of Nainital has also reduced from 19.5. 0 to 50 AQI is fine. It has less effect on health. 51-100 AQI is also fine, but Sensitive people may have slight breathing problems. It is not good after 101. Lung, heart and asthma patients have difficulty in breathing from 101 to 200 AQI. However, the AQI of more than 50 cities of UP is more than 200. .201-300 AQI is quite bad. Anyone living in such an environment for a long time is bound to have breathing problems.
